美文网首页
Spring事务隔离级别:REQUIRES_NEW使用细节

Spring事务隔离级别:REQUIRES_NEW使用细节

作者: 罗正权 | 来源:发表于2016-06-02 17:23 被阅读1222次

REQUIRES_NEW事务隔离级别,在spring上下文中如果当前有事务,则挂起当前事务,否则重新建立新的事务。当新事务抛出Runntimer异常,则新事务和被挂起的事务将回滚事务。如果新事务已提交事务,被挂起事务执行后,抛出异常,则只回滚当前事务,对已提交的REQUIRES_NEW事务没有影响。
注意:Spring只检查运行异常(Runntimer),如果需要抛出检查型也回滚事务,需要配置

相关文章

  • Spring事务隔离级别:REQUIRES_NEW使用细节

    REQUIRES_NEW事务隔离级别,在spring上下文中如果当前有事务,则挂起当前事务,否则重新建立新的事务。...

  • 关于Spring的事务Transactional,锁同步,并发线

    Spring事务传播机制和数据库隔离级别 在标准SQL规范中定义了4个事务隔离级别,不同隔离级别对事务处理不同 。...

  • Spring 中的事务隔离级别

    什么是事务隔离级别? 事务隔离级别是对事务 4 大特性中隔离性的具体体现,使用事务隔离级别可以控制并发事务在同时执...

  • Spring事务_基础2(事务的隔离级别)

    Spring事务_基础2(事务的隔离级别)## 事务的隔离级别### 尽管数据库为用户提供了锁的DML操作方式,但...

  • Spring事务

    spring事务作用于当前线程,不能跨线程共享。 隔离级别isolation 隔离级别是指一个事务访问其他事务操...

  • 问题记录

    面试题记录 spring spring事务传播机制和隔离级别? spring支持的事务类型? 什么是 Spring...

  • Spring 事物的隔离级别

    前言:最近在看spring的事物 一、Spring事务隔离级别 ISOLATION_DEFAULT: 默认的隔离...

  • Spring事务传播行为详解

    Spring事务的隔离级别和传播行为 一、简述 Spring 在 TransactionDefinition 接口...

  • 事务

    spring事务: 隔离级别 隔离级别是指若干个并发的事务之间的隔离程度,与我们开发时候主要相关的场景包括:脏读取...

  • Spring的事务(传播机制)

    1:required(默认隔离级别) 2:supports 3:mandatory 4:requires_new ...

网友评论

      本文标题:Spring事务隔离级别:REQUIRES_NEW使用细节

      本文链接:https://www.haomeiwen.com/subject/tfdkdttx.html